Melatonin's Potential Effects on Iron Homeostasis

Several studies have explored the potential influence of melatonin on iron homeostasis, which refers to the balance between iron absorption, storage, and utilization in the body. Here are some key findings from the available research:

  1. Antioxidant Properties: Melatonin's potent antioxidant properties may help protect cells from oxidative stress caused by iron overload. Excessive iron can generate harmful free radicals, and melatonin's ability to neutralize these reactive oxygen species may help mitigate potential damage.
  2. Regulation of Iron Metabolism: Some evidence suggests that melatonin may regulate the expression of certain genes involved in iron metabolism. These genes play a role in iron absorption, transport, and storage, potentially influencing iron levels in the body.
  3. Modulation of Ferritin Levels: Ferritin is a protein that stores and releases iron in the body. Several studies have reported that melatonin supplementation may increase ferritin levels, indicating a potential effect on iron storage and availability.
  4. Interaction with Hepcidin: Hepcidin is a hormone that regulates iron absorption and distribution. Some research indicates that melatonin may influence the expression of hepcidin, which could indirectly affect iron levels in the body.
